Front Seat Inner Belt Assembly: Inspection

  1. INSPECT FRONT SEAT INNER BELT ASSEMBLY LH (for Driver Side) 
    1. Measure the resistance of the buckle switch.

      Standard resistance 

      TESTER CONNECTION SPECIFIED CONDITION CHART

      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
      1-2 Fasten seat belt 1 MΩ or higher
      1-2 Release seat belt Below 1 Ω

      If the result is not as specified, replace the inner belt assembly.

  2. INSPECT FRONT SEAT INNER BELT ASSEMBLY RH (for Front Passenger Side) 
    1. Measure the resistance of the buckle switch.

      Standard resistance 

      TESTER CONNECTION SPECIFIED CONDITION CHART

      Tester Connection Condition Specified Condition
      1-2 Fasten seat belt 1 MΩ or higher
      1-2 Release seat belt Below 1 Ω

      If the result is not as specified, replace the inner belt assembly.

  3. INSPECT PASSENGER SEAT BELT WARNING LIGHT ASSEMBLY 
    1. Remove the A/C control (See REMOVAL ).
    2. Apply battery voltage to the warning lamp terminals and check warning lamp operation as shown in the table and illustration.

      OK 

      MEASUREMENT SPECIFIED CONDITION CHART

      Measurement Condition Specified Condition
      Battery positive (+) → Terminal 20
      Battery negative (-) → Terminal
      35 Illuminates

      NOTE:
      • Apply protective tape to the battery leads to avoid contact with other terminals.
      • Disconnect the battery's negative (-) terminal cable immediately after the light illuminates.

      If the result is not as specified, replace the A/C control assembly.
